An If Statement is comprised of two ingredients: a condition (which must be a Boolean), and some code. Python checks if the condition is True; if it is, the code will be executed. But if the condition is False, Python will just ignore the code and move on. If statements kind of resemble a paragraph - the ...

WebNov 10, 2024 · Python 3.8, released in October 2024, adds assignment expressions to Python via the := syntax. The assignment expression syntax is also sometimes called “the walrus operator” because := vaguely resembles a walrus with tusks. A block is seen by Python as a single entity, that means that if the condition is true, the whole block is executed (every statement). tracking17.netWebThe pass statement in Python is used when a statement is required syntactically but you do not want any command or code to execute. It is like null operation, as. nothing will happen is it is executed. Pass statement can also be used for writing empty loops. Pass is also used for empty control statement, function and classes.
